Types of easy no bake

There is a variety of no-bake recipes for kids. From making biscuits to preparing salads, easy no-bake recipes offer endless possibilities that can be enjoyed by both young and old alike. Some of the popular types of no-bake recipes for kids include:

  • No-bake cookies:

    No-bake cookie recipes are a popular choice for kids. They are simple and require minimal ingredients, such as oats, peanut butter, and cocoa powder. Kids can mix everything together and form the cookies without using an oven.

  • No-bake cheesecakes:

    Another favorite among children is the no-bake cheesecake. With cream cheese, sugar, and whipped cream as its main components, this treat comes together quickly when combined with a ready-made biscuit base.

  • No-bake energy bites:

    Energy bites are small snacks packed with nutrients. They often include ingredients like nuts, seeds, dried fruit, and honey. Kids can roll them into bite-sized balls for a quick and easy snack.

  • No-bake desserts:

    Various no-bake desserts are available for kids to try out. These include recipes like puddings, parfaits, and truffles. Such treats usually require layering ingredients or combining them to create delicious sweet treats.

  • No-bake salads:

    Salads are another great no-bake recipe for kids. They can learn how to wash and chop different vegetables and mix them up to make colorful and healthy salads.

  • No-bake pizza:

    Pizzas do not necessarily need to be baked to enjoy them. Kids can assemble their own no-bake pizzas using crackers or pita bread as a base and topping them with sauce, cheese, and other fresh toppings.

Scenarios for no-bake desserts

No-bake desserts are very versatile and can be used in various situations and events. Their simplicity and flexibility make them a great option for satisfying sweet cravings without the need for baking. Here are some common scenarios where no-bake sweets shine:

  • Parties and celebrations:

    No-bake party desserts are perfect for entertaining. Whether it's a birthday party, anniversary, wedding, or holiday gathering, these treats can be made in advance and served as a buffet or individually. Cheesecakes, mousse, and panna cotta are popular choices for special occasions, adding a touch of elegance and flavor to the celebration.

  • Picnics and potlucks:

    No-bake cookies and bars are ideal for potlucks and picnics. They are easy to transport, don't require utensils for serving, and can be enjoyed by guests of all ages. Brownies, energy bars, and no-bake cookies are great options that can be shared and enjoyed outdoors.

  • Quick snacks and desserts:

    No-bake desserts are also great for satisfying sweet cravings. Things like fruit parfaits, yogurt, and no-bake cookies make for quick and delicious snacks. They are easy to prepare and require minimal ingredients, perfect for a last-minute sweet treat.

  • Cooling off during hot weather:

    On hot summer days, no-bake desserts are a refreshing option. Desserts like icebox cake, no-bake pie, and fruit salads are light, cool, and hydrating, making them perfect for beating the heat. Their reliance on fresh fruits and dairy also makes them feel lighter and more refreshing than baked goods.

  • Kids' activities and education:

    No-bake desserts are great for involving kids in the kitchen. Their simplicity allows children to participate without the risks associated with using an oven. Baking lessons can be combined with cooking activities to teach kids about measuring ingredients, mixing, and the importance of hygiene when handling food.
